仓库管理系统.docx
- 文档编号:24314515
- 上传时间:2023-05-26
- 格式:DOCX
- 页数:12
- 大小:305.49KB
仓库管理系统.docx
《仓库管理系统.docx》由会员分享,可在线阅读,更多相关《仓库管理系统.docx(12页珍藏版)》请在冰豆网上搜索。
仓库管理系统
浙江大学宁波理工学院
2010-2011学年第2学期
《统一建模语言概述》大作业
开课分院:
________信息分院_____________
课程设计名称:
_______仓库管理系统__________
小组成员:
_____
____
_____________________________
_____________________________
完成日期:
_____________________________
目录
1.系统需求描述3
2.MDA系统分析与设计3
2.1CIM-1定义业务流程3
2.2CIM-2分析业务流程3
2.3CIM-3定义系统范围3
2.4PIM-1系统用例叙述3
2.5PIM-2分析业务规则3
2.6PIM-3定义静态结构3
2.7PIM-4定义操作与方法3
3.设计总结4
4.附件4
1.系统需求描述
1.背景描述
华联超市有几个大型的仓库用来储存商品,由于每中商品都有一定的保质期,而且每中商品的销量不一,所以经理要经常查看商品的销售记录以及库存记录,及时进货以及退货来保证商品的正常销售和防止商品积压。
2.系统目标
系统主要的实现目标是监控整个仓库的运转情况;提供完善的任务计划功能,由整个操作的指令中心来安排进出任务,确认任务的开始,进货管理和出货管理按其指令执行即可;实时监控所有货物的在线运动情况,实时提供库存变化的信息。
3.流程分析
分析流程从仓库供货和仓库退货两部分分析系统流程。
仓库进货:
1.经理查看商品销售记录。
2.经理查看商品库存记录。
3.缺货则通知仓库员工缺货商品清单,不缺货则结束。
4.仓库员工通知供应商缺货。
5.供应商根据缺货清单提供货物。
7.仓库员工接受货物。
8.经理支付供应商货物费用;
仓库退货:
1.经理查看商品库存记录。
2.积货则通知仓库员工积货商品清单。
3.仓库员工通知供应商积货。
4.供应商根据积货清单接受货物。
5.供应商向经理支付货款。
4.系统范围
定义系统范围以仓库员工,经理和供货商为具体实体。
经理查看商品的销售记录以及对比库存记录,根据相应标准判断商品缺货或积货,并把缺货或积货清单给仓库员工。
仓库员工拿到清单后根据清单内容通知相应的供应商提供货物或接收货物。
供应商根据仓库员工的通知提供相应货物或接受货物。
备注:
商品库存小于3天的商品日销售量则为缺货(商品日销售量为该商品前一个月的日平均销售量)
商品库存大于该商品前一个月的的销售总量则为积货。
2.MDA系统分析与设计
(采用MDA方法进行系统分析与设计)
2.1CIM-1定义业务流程
(产生业务用例模型)
业务用例名称
简述
通知仓库人员进货
仓库缺货,则通知仓库人员联系供应商发货
通知仓库人员退货
仓库积货,则通知仓库人员联系供应商退货
仓库信息维护
对仓库的货物数量等数据进行更新
供应商信息维护
对供应商的联系方式等数据进行更新
2.2CIM-2分析业务流程
1.仓库进货
2.仓库退货
2.3CIM-3定义系统范围
经理
仓库员工
2.4PIM-1系统用例叙述
(选择至少两个系统用例,按照模板产生系统用例描述,小组成员每人至少一个。
)
1、系统用例叙述—经理-仓库进货
用例名称
经理-仓库进货
用例编号
SUC001
用例简述
经理向仓库员工提供缺货清单
用例图
主要流程
1)经理查看商品销售记录和库存记录
2)通知仓库员工缺货商品清单
3)检查清单是否被接收
替代流程
2a)仓库员工没有接收清单,则再次通知
2b)24小时内仓库员工仍没有接收清单则由经理直接通知供应商
例外流程
3a)商品不存在缺货情况
业务规则
1)必须由仓库员工接收缺货清单后通知供应商
2)在24小时内仓库员工仍没有接收清单才由经理直接通知供应商
非UML文档
缺货清单pdf文件
其他
填了假签收数据的“清单”和仓库进货统计纸本
2、系统用例叙述—经理-仓库退货
用例名称
经理-仓库进货
用例编号
SUC002
用例简述
经理向仓库员工提供积货清单
用例图
主要流程
4)经理查看商品销售记录和库存记录
5)通知仓库员工积货商品清单
6)检查清单是否被接收
替代流程
2a)仓库员工没有接收清单,则再次通知
2b)24小时内仓库员工仍没有接收清单则由经理直接通知供应商
例外流程
3a)商品不存在积货情况
业务规则
3)必须由仓库员工接收积货清单后通知供应商
4)在24小时内仓库员工仍没有接收清单才由经理直接通知供应商
非UML文档
积货清单pdf文件
其他
填了假签收数据的“清单”和仓库退货统计纸本
2.5PIM-2分析业务规则
(产生状态图)
1.仓库管理系统的进货状态图
2.仓库管理系统的退货状态图
2.6PIM-3定义静态结构
(产生类图)
仓库管理系统类图
2.7PIM-4定义操作与方法
(选择至少两个系统用例,产生序列图,小组成员每人至少一个。
)
经理-仓库进货
经理-仓库退货
3.设计总结
(小组详细分工情况,课程设计的个人总结(分开写总结,需结合课程设计的具体情况,个人总结不少于300字)
个人总结:
在本次UML课学习中,我学会了如何使用UMl图作为自己的项目开发有效工具,描述自己在开发前的具体想法,包括使用用例图,类图,活动图,状态图,协作图等。
在具体通过仓库管理系统这个大作用明确了各种UML图在项目开发中的具体作用和适当使用时机,例如首先我们应明确整个系统的需求,知道系统是为哪些人服务的,具体要做什么事情,使用者是哪些人等等,然后根据具体信息画出相应的用例图,在具体情况具体分析,给出相应的其他UML图。
在本次课程中,我不仅学到了UML的具体画法,理论知识等,我还明白了团队工作的重要性,明白了在整个UML的作业中最重要的是对系统需求的理解,只是会画,但没有明白客户的具体要求,就算做好了,也是不符合要求的,因此在本次实验中我们以老师的要求为客户要求,针对客户要求做出了多次的实验改进,力求是客户满意。
本次课程,我学到了很多,但同时也有很多不足,希望老师知道改进。
4.附件
(附上系统开发的主要界面,可选,可以用BalsamiqMockups绘制界面)
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 仓库 管理 系统